rust: qom: add ObjectImpl::CLASS_INIT
As shown in the PL011 device, the orphan rules required a manual
implementation of ClassInitImpl for anything not in the qemu_api crate;
this gets in the way of moving system emulation-specific code (including
DeviceClass, which as a blanket ClassInitImpl<DeviceClass> implementation)
into its own crate.
Make ClassInitImpl optional, at the cost of having to specify the CLASS_INIT
member by hand in every implementation of ObjectImpl. The next commits will
get rid of it, replacing all the "impl<T> ClassInitImpl<Class> for T" blocks
with a generic class_init<T> method on Class.
Right now the definition is always the same, but do not provide a default
as that will not be true once ClassInitImpl goes away.
